The Signs That a Roof Has Reached the End of Its Lifespan

An old roof does not always fail suddenly. More often, it begins to show a pattern of recurring issues that become increasingly difficult to resolve with isolated repairs.

Some of the most common signs include:

  • Frequent roof leaks
  • Cracked, broken, or missing tiles across multiple areas
  • Loose ridge tiles
  • Worn or damaged flashing
  • Noticeable sagging or uneven roof lines
  • Persistent damp within the loft

When several of these problems occur together, it may indicate that the roof has deteriorated beyond simple repair.

Repeated Repairs Can Only Do So Much

Replacing a few damaged tiles or repairing a small section of flashing is often the right solution when the rest of the roof remains in good condition. However, if new problems continue to appear, it may suggest that the roofing system is wearing out as a whole.

A complete roof replacement addresses the underlying condition of the roof rather than repeatedly repairing individual defects, providing greater long-term reliability.

Hidden Problems Can Develop Over Time

Older roofs often conceal issues that are not visible from ground level. Beneath the tiles or slates, components such as battens and underlay may have deteriorated after years of exposure to moisture and temperature changes.

A roof replacement allows these hidden elements to be inspected and renewed where necessary, ensuring the entire roofing system performs as intended.
